Karajan's Bruckner cycle with the Berliner Philharmoniker, recorded between January 1975 and January 1981 is a landmark in the history of Bruckner recordings.
Marked by Karajan's deep sensitivity to the undercurrents of the music these recordings are among Karajan's best performances and are perhaps the most profound Bruckner interpretations ever engraved.
